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 3, Pont Adam Crescent, Wrexham, we estimate a market value of £315,709 and a rental value of £1,199 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£279,628 and £1,062 per month respectively.
Plot Size
HM Land Registry records the plot of land for 3, Pont Adam Crescent, Wrexham as measuring 1,217 m2.
That makes it the largest plot in the postcode, where 40 of the 49 other houses have recorded plot data.
Energy Efficiency
3, Pont Adam Crescent, Wrexham has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 30 Jun 2016.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
Sold Prices
The most recent sale of 3, Pont Adam Crescent, Wrexham completed on 28th February 2014 at £190,000 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a freehold house.
Since 1995 this is the property's only sale.
Values of comparable properties have risen by 43.1% over the period since February 2014.
